Unlocking the Magic of Meter and Rhyme: A Treatise on Creating Superb English Verse

Composing captivating poetry in English hinges upon a deep understanding of two fundamental elements: meter and rhyme. Meter, the rhythmic pattern of stressed and unstressed syllables, imbues poems with a pulsating flow, while rhyme, the repetition of similar sounds at the end of lines, adds a layer of musicality. Mastering these elements allows poets to create profound works that enchant readers.

To embark on this poetic journey, one must first explore oneself in the world of traditional meter patterns, such as iambic pentameter, trochaic tetrameter, and more. These established structures provide a framework for crafting poems that possess a coherent flow.

  • Experiment with different metrical feet to discover the rhythm that best suits your emotions.
  • Scrutinize classic poems that exemplify masterful meter and rhyme schemes.

Rhyme, too, requires careful scrutiny. Choose words that create a pleasing sound, while avoiding rhymes that are too banal. Strive for unexpected and original pairings to elevate your poetry.

Through practice and perseverance, you can refine your skills in meter and rhyme, transforming your words into evocative works of art.
